How often should you replace the battery?

  • On average, car batteries last 3–5 years. Driving habits, climate, and electrical load in a 2016 Nissan Altima can change that interval.

What type of battery is in the 2016 Nissan Altima?

  • The 2016 Nissan Altima uses a standard automotive lead-acid battery designed for midsize sedans; some configurations benefit from enhanced starting and reserve capacity.
